Web Scraping FAQ 3

What Is Web Scraping And How Does Web Crawling Work?

Web Scraping FAQ

The preparation includes establishing the knowledge base for the entire vertical after which the platform creates the bots automatically. The platform’s robustness is measured by the quality of the information it retrieves and its scalability . This scalability is usually used to focus on the Long Tail of sites that frequent aggregators discover difficult or too labor-intensive to reap content from. It is an interface that makes it a lot easier to develop a program by offering the constructing blocks.
We provide each basic (data-middle) and premium proxies so you’ll never get blocked again while scraping the online. We additionally give you the alternative to render all pages inside a real browser , this permits us to help web site that closely relies on JavaScript). In this post we’re going to see the completely different present net scraping instruments out there, each commercial and open-supply.
Web Scrape covers essentially the most strong crawling infrastructure that ensures the graceful supply of knowledge every single day. We be sure that the best degree of customer service is given to each and every customer, each single day.
With utilizing of hundreds proxies around the World and headless browser service we are able to present you one of the best internet harvesting and scraping expertise. We use only excessive-finish AWS server solutions for our service to cut back the community timeouts and supply excessive availability.

, and Outtask was purchased by journey expense company Concur.In 2012, a startup called 3Taps scraped categorized housing advertisements from Craigslist. Craigslist despatched 3Taps a stop-and-desist letter and blocked their IP addresses and later sued, in Craigslist v. 3Taps. The court held that the cease-and-desist letter and IP blocking was adequate for Craigslist to properly claim that 3Taps had violated the Computer Fraud and Abuse Act. One of the first major tests of display screen scraping involved American Airlines , and a firm referred to as FareChase.

Data Transparency

Collect and store data from any JavaScript and AJAX web page. Which one you need to use depends on what your most well-liked scraping strategies are.
The paid subscription plan lets you arrange at least 20 non-public initiatives. There are loads of tutorials for at Parsehub and also you can get extra data from the homepage. will permit you to store and retrieve the info at any time. A consumer with primary scraping abilities will take a wise transfer by utilizing this brand-new characteristic that allows him/her to turn net pages into some structured information immediately.
It is a uncommon occasion that we have not been able to harvest the info from a targeted web site. Our objective is to provide a finish-to-finish web scraping service that enables our shoppers to give attention to their enterprise mannequin. three.Ultimately, the info is saved within the format and to the precise specifications of the project. Some firms use third celebration purposes or databases to view and manipulate the info to their selecting, whereas others favor it in a easy, raw format – usually as CSV, TSV or JSON. 2.The data is retrieved in HTML format, after which it is carefully parsed to extricate the uncooked information you need from the noise surrounding it.
Web Scraping FAQ
QVC’s criticism alleges that the defendant disguised its internet crawler to mask its source IP tackle and thus prevented QVC from shortly repairing the problem. This is a particularly fascinating scraping case because QVC is looking for damages for the unavailability of their website, which QVC claims was caused by Resultly. Southwest Airlines has also challenged display-scraping practices, and has involved both FareChase and another agency, Outtask, in a legal claim.

Getting contact data is not onerous – getting highly focused contacts is! It’s our duty to be transparent in regards to the knowledge we collect, provide and how we use it in making our providers work higher for you.
It units rules about what pages must be crawled subsequent, visiting priorities and ordering, how usually pages are revisited, and any behaviour you could need to build into the crawl. Goutte is a display scraping and web crawling library for PHP. ScrapeBox is a desktop software program permitting you to do many thing associated to net scraping. From e-mail scraper to keyword scraper they claim to be the swiss army knife of SEO. ScrapingBee is an online scraping API that lets you scrape the online with out getting blocked.
It supplies a visible environment for finish-customers to design and customise the workflows for harvesting knowledge. It additionally permits you to capture photographs and PDFs right into a feasible format. Author Bio

About the Author: Amidala is a blogger at cascadiablooms, libertytreecbd and cbdavocat.







Telephone:+1 504-834-9292,(877) 615-9536,Phone: (504)834-9292

Address: 498 Main StreetBeacon, New York

Published Articles:

Previous work

As Featured in


https://www.laperla.com/Besides, it covers the whole internet extraction lifecycle from knowledge extraction to evaluation within Top Lead Generation Software – 2020 Reviews & Pricing one platform. The desktop utility of Parsehub helps methods such as Windows, Mac OS X, and Linux, or you can use the browser extension to attain an instant scraping. It isn’t absolutely free, but you still can set as much as 5 scraping tasks for free.
If you scrape a web site with out the permission of the proprietor or as towards the Terms of Service of that website, then it could turn out to be an illegal scraping. Also, using web scrapers to scrape confidential info for profit is also an illegal scraping.
If folks don’t understand something, they’re more likely to get it twisted. In essence, web scraping is simply the collection of publicly accessible factual information. Let’s check out a few of the hottest instruments for internet scraping. When you launch the project, it looks by way of your goal website and clicks on related data. Once the related information is gathered, it’s exported and parsed in relevant format (e.g. JSON, Excel).

It is very important to note that information scraping doesn’t require the web to be conducted. Web scraping is considerably difficult – from the definitions to the possible functions in companies, as well as the ability it has to shape the way forward for businesses.

What Is Data Scraping?

Kevin is a Web Scraping skilled, creator of The Java Web Scraping Handbook. He’s been involved in lots of internet scraping tasks, for banks, startups, and E-commerce stores. Focus on extracting the info you want, and never managing headless browsers. Web scraping is the process of getting data from an internet site.
Data mining is the process of discovering patterns in giant data units which is normally accomplished by implementing a machine learning resolution. Web scraping is singlehandedly one of many more environment friendly ways of gathering large knowledge sets, and after net scraping and information wrangling you may have an analysis-prepared information-set. All you must do is contact us and describe your internet scraping project concept. Python is a stylish programming language in itself, and you are able to do virtually anything with it. Python has the immensely popular Scrapy framework, as well as individual libraries corresponding to BeautifulSoup and asyncio.

How Will I Receive My Data

The Task Template Mode only takes about 6.5 seconds to pull down the info behind one page and permits you to download the data to Excel. As it may be put in on both Windows and Mac OS, customers can scrape knowledge with apple devices. An API is a passage that transmits your knowledge and sends your request to the web server. Web scraping, on the other hand, allows you to interact and talk with an internet site that lets you get a psychological picture of how an API does its work. Web scraping in itself is not unlawful but can become illegal depending on what you utilize it for.
One more necessary factor about wholesome net scraping is the best way of attending to the location and searching for wanted information. Experienced coders and legal professionals advocate using crawlers which entry website knowledge as a visitor and by following paths much like a search engine. Even more, this may be carried out without registering as a person and explicitly accepting any terms. This query raises controversy amongst lawyers and practitioners. Scraping knowledge from the online does certainly have some ethical, legal, and technical limitations.

Websites can declare if crawling is allowed or not in the robots.txt file and allow partial access, limit the crawl price, specify the optimum time to crawl and more. Bots can generally be blocked with tools to verify that it’s a real particular person accessing the positioning, like a CAPTCHA. Bots are sometimes coded to explicitly break specific CAPTCHA patterns or could employ third-party services that make the most of human labor to read and respond in real-time to CAPTCHA challenges. On April 30, 2020, French Data Protection Authority released new guidelines on net scraping. The CNIL pointers made it clear that publicly out there data remains to be personal knowledge and can’t be repurposed with out the data of the individual to whom that data belongs.
AA successfully obtained an injunction from a Texas trial courtroom, stopping FareChase from promoting software program that permits users to compare online fares if the software additionally searches AA’s web site. The airline argued that FareChase’s websearch software trespassed on AA’s servers when it collected the publicly out there information. By June, FareChase and AA agreed to settle and the attraction was dropped. There are several corporations which have developed vertical specific harvesting platforms. These platforms create and monitor a mess of “bots” for specific verticals with no “man in the loop” , and no work related to a specific goal web site.
Depending on the project, the information could be so simple as a reputation and handle in some cases, and as complex as high dimensional climate and seed germination information the next. Yes we help one time extraction, get in contact to inform us your requirements or find out more right here. By ignoring detection a scraping project would cause unwanted consideration in addition to trouble and administrative workload on the target web site. The most necessary function of a scraping script could be the ability to adapt and even stop scraping if required, a scraping device ought to by no means proceed after triggering detection mechanisms.
  • We use ParseHub to extract relevant information and embody it on our journey web site.
  • The group at ParseHub had been useful from the beginning and have always responded promptly to queries.
  • I would strongly suggest ParseHub to any developers wishing to extract data to be used on their websites.
  • Over the previous couple of years we now have witnessed great enhancements in both functionality and reliability of the service.
  • This has drastically reduce the time we spend on administering tasks concerning updating information.
  • Our content material is extra up-to-date and revenues have elevated significantly consequently.

Not to mention, you’ll be able to proceed your knowledge analysis further utilizing Python as nicely because it has numerous machine studying, Natural Language Processing and statistics libraries. You’ll know whether Instagram Email Scraper or not or not your scraping project is technically and legally possible immediately. The frequency relies upon upon underlying structure of the goal web site.
Each IP address should be dealt with like an own identification and the scraping tool must behave like a brand new, believable website consumer. Almost all public websites do use one or several layers of scraping protection. The most well-known web scraping business is Google, search engines like google depend on coming into web sites and scraping essentially the most relevant info from them. If your goal web site provides API, you get information instantly with the offered API platform. As a result, you don’t must make an effort to scrape it anymore.
If you’re uncertain about the legality of your internet scraping project, don’t hesitate to contact our team so we can examine it for you. Whilst internet scraping itself is not necessarily illegal, there are rules governing knowledge that do impression what companies should use the approach for.
Southwest Airlines charged that the display-scraping is Illegal since it is an example of “Computer Fraud and Abuse” and has led to “Damage and Loss” and “Unauthorized Access” of Southwest’s web site. It additionally constitutes “Interference with Business Relations”, “Trespass”, and “Harmful Access by Computer”.
The distinction here is that you just solely pay for the software program once, there is no month-to-month billing. Meaning it permits to create scrapy spiders and not using a single line of code, with a visible software. For big websites like Amazon or Ebay, you possibly can scrape the search outcomes with a single click, with out having to manually click on and select the element you want. Simplescraper is a very easy to make use of Chrome extension to rapidly extract data from an internet site. Octoparse is one other internet scraping tool with a desktop utility (Windows solely, sorry MacOS users 🤷‍♂️ ).
Web Scraping FAQ
If you’re a beginner, we’d suggest going with ParseHub or Octoparse, should you prefer Python – try Scrapy or Beautiful Soup. And when you’re more of a NodeJS kinda man, look into Cheerio and Puppeteer. This has been just lately dominated in US court when LinkedIn tried to claim that such data gathering violates the Computer Fraud and Abuse Act. However, the case was put to rest when the court ruled that amassing already publicly accessible information cannot be thought-about hacking.
Our services make requests utilizing hundreds of residential and non-residential rotating proxies throughout the World to offer the best scraping expertise and match all the business wants. It visible scraping characteristic allows you to outline extraction rules similar to Octoparse and Parsehub.
And of course there may be one other commonly heard term – web crawling. You might have heard that these phrases are used as the same meaning, so it’s necessary to understand the variations between web scraping vs. web crawling. In this article, we’ll go over this step-by-step, so let’s get started.
No matter what software you resolve to use, you’ll end up having a script for your project, whether or not it’s it be for accumulating costs for various flights or gathering critiques on Amazon. In late 2019, the US Court of Appeals denied LinkedIn’s request to prevent an analytics company, from scraping its information. The determination was a historic second within the knowledge privacy and knowledge regulation period. It showed that any information that’s publicly out there and not copyrighted is completely allowed for web crawlers.
On a technical basis, their web scraping was simply an automatic methodology to get publicly out there knowledge, which a human visitor to LinkedIn might easily do manually. Be respectful and determine your net scraper with a legitimate consumer agent string. Create a web page that explains what you might be doing and for what, point out group name , add a link again to the page in your person agent string as properly. Legitimate bots abide by a website’s robot.txt file, which lists these pages a bot is permitted to access and those it can not. If ToS or robots.txt prevent you from scraping, you need to ask written permission from the site proprietor, earlier than doing anything.
The regulation is designed to make sure any exercise is completed on an ethical and responsible foundation, somewhat than completely outlawing it. The court docket dominated in favour of HiQ on condition that publicly accessible information is much short of hacking or “breaking and coming into” as thy put it. This is a landmark case in exhibiting that scraping is a perfectly reliable for corporations to assemble information when used accurately and responsibly. LinkedIn despatched a stop and desist letter to HiQ, stating they would deploy technical strategies for stopping the activity. However, HiQ also filed a lawsuit to cease LinkedIn from blocking their access.
This could be done by manually copy-pasting or by using the software program. Nowadays, internet scraping has principally turn out to be synonymous with automated data collection. The most elementary method of not getting blocked when scraping a website is by spacing out your requests in order that the web site doesn’t get overloaded. The minimal request delay time normally can be discovered in the robots.txt file of an internet site.
In May 2018, the General Data Protection Regulation was enforced, creating challenges for all firms working with private knowledge of European union residents. In June 2019, on-line media reported on the first GDPR fantastic issued in Poland for a failure to tell information subjects concerning the processing of their knowledge.
About how to connect with the API platform, right here’s an instance on your reference. Web scraping refers to a routine that accesses a web page through HTTP. Like the other type of scraping, it’s used to get information and make it extra accessible–on this case it’s any one of many millions of computers that make up the internet.
It’s our job to know the precise wants of our prospects and discover the best solution for the client’s wants and requirements. Disparate of the complexity of the requirement, our custom net crawlers are flexible sufficient to deliver tailored information options by tackling the nuances of internet scraping. We provide totally managed, enterprise-prepared data as a service – From collecting and structuring to cleaning, normalizing and sustaining the info quality. Get a clear, comprehensive, structured knowledge with Web Scrape using knowledge extraction. Fully-managed, enterprise-grade net crawling answer to effortlessly flip millions of web site pages into helpful knowledge.

In 2000, Salesforce and eBay launched their own API, with which programmers have been enabled to entry and download a number of the data obtainable to the public. Since then, many websites provide net APIs for individuals to access their public database. The historical past of the net scraping dates back practically to the time when the Internet was born. Newer forms of net scraping contain listening to knowledge feeds from web servers. For instance, JSON is often used as a transport storage mechanism between the client and the net server.

Once The Posting Expires On Employer’S Website, Is It Automatically Removed From My Job Board?

SEO is one of the major internet scraping and crawling purposes. ScrapingAnt is a service that lets you clear up advanced scraping duties.

Nevertheless, the legality of scraping is determined by the goal’s Terms of Use, the data you’re scraping, and nation. It’s at all times a good suggestion to consult your lawyer earlier than scraping any target.
Historically they’d a self-serve visual net scraping tool. ScrapingHub offer plenty of developers instruments for web scraping. ScrapingHub is one of the most nicely-known internet scraping company. They have plenty of product around internet scraping, each open-supply and business.

Web Scraping FAQ
They also claimed that display-scraping constitutes what is legally often known as “Misappropriation and Unjust Enrichment”, in addition to being a breach of the web site’s person settlement. Although the instances were never resolved in the Supreme Court of the United States, FareChase was finally shuttered by mother or father company Yahoo!
There are the corporate behind the Scrapy framework and Portia. They provide scrapy internet hosting, meaning you’ll be able to simply deploy your scrapy spiders to their cloud. It has an internet UI that allows you to monitor duties, edit scripts and consider your outcomes. It is an open source framework developed to facilitate building a crawl frontier. A crawl frontier is the system in command of the logic and insurance policies to observe when crawling websites, it plays a key position in more refined crawling techniques.
However, net scraping is legal for legal purposes and when it’s compliant with the GDPR. Use our REST API. Download the extracted data in Excel and JSON. Open a website of your choice and start clicking on the data you want to extract.
We gather unstructured information from the job portal and deliver it in a structured format that you can feed your hungry HR, Recruitment staff. Having a supply of quality data for job listings, candidate sourcing, salary scale, market perception results in better hiring choices.

How To Create Your Ai Virtual Assistant Using Python

Some responsive websites enable us to read over 200,000 pages / day while others no more than few thousand / day. We would want to evaluate the project before we can attain a definite conclusion. Much of our business comes from clients which have been turned away by other programming firms for varied causes.
Web Scraping FAQ